Providing proof of settled status

Post by Sureshsgit » Wed May 06, 2026 9:27 pm

Hi

I am applying for my child’s British citizenship. The guidance says I must provide proof of my settle status as a parent . Since I have an evisa and no longer have a physical BRP card , what document should I upload to tls contact? Can I use a pdf of my status or a share code??

I am applying British citizenship with my daughter so I only have evisa to prove my settled status

Re: Providing proof of settled status

Post by alterhase58 » Wed May 06, 2026 10:22 pm

Just attach a PDF of the screen shot - it's an eVisa after all and they'll find you on their systems.
